The image captures an overhead view of a rugged, natural ground surface characterized by a stark contrast between white snow, dark earth, and exposed rocks. The scene depicts a patchy snow cover, indicating either a recent snowfall or thawing conditions.

On the left side of the frame, a more continuous expanse of snow dominates, appearing somewhat smooth. As the eye moves towards the right and bottom, the snow becomes fragmented, forming irregular shapes and revealing substantial portions of the underlying terrain. This exposed ground consists of dark, damp soil or mud, interspersed with a variety of stones, from small pebbles to larger, angular rocks.

Many of the larger rocks, particularly in the middle and left sections, show patches of dark green moss or lichen, suggesting a degree of moisture and established natural growth. Small, sparse tufts of dry, light green grass or vegetation can be observed pushing through both the snow and the exposed earth. The texture of the ground is varied, ranging from fine gravelly areas to sections with larger, more prominent stones.

No human activity, people, or artificial objects are visible, emphasizing the natural and undisturbed character of the landscape. The lighting suggests it is daytime, but there are no cues to pinpoint the exact time. The appearance of melting snow and muddy patches points towards a winter or early spring setting. The rocky, uneven terrain is consistent with the mountainous or hilly geography of Pitomine, Montenegro. There is no visible text in the image.
